| dc.description.abstract | In conclusion, our research has led to an innovative application at the forefront of automated medical volume visualization in augmented reality. By combining advanced algorithms, interactive features, and a user-friendly interface, our system has the potential to reshape medical training, diagnosis, and planning. The successful integration of the server and client components, user-controlled rendering styles, and immersive learning features make our application a valuable tool for healthcare professionals and students. The positive outcomes from usability testing and the iterative design process underscore the effectiveness of our approach, promising a significant contribution to medical visualization and augmented reality applications. Looking ahead, We are planning a user study at AIIMS with medical professionals and trainees to provide comprehensive feedback on the application's usability, functionality, and effectiveness in a real-world medical setting. The user study results will provide a better picture of the application's usability and help us improve the experience with our features and overall application. | en_US |
